![]() Tombstone Unified School District #1 offers varied lunch and breakfast menus and sends a copy home with each elementary student at the beginning of each month. We take part in the National School Lunch Program and the School Breakfast Program. Students may qualify for reduced price or free lunch and breakfast. Applications are available at each school office and also on the menu page of our Web site. The Tombstone Unified School District is pleased to provide a full lunch program. Through the Arizona Department of Education, the USDA supports child nutrition by setting nutritional and regulatory standards. The USDA financially subsidizes meals for all students. The rate of support is determined by household income. Therefore, all families are asked to submit an Application for School Meals form at the beginning of each school year and throughout the year if one's household income changes up or down. These forms, available at the school offices, will be used to determine which families are eligible for free or reduced price meals. The meals provided are planned to meet the U.S. Dietary Guidelines for all Americans. Adult staff and un-enrolled students are welcome to purchase meals. The price of their meals is higher than the student price as no USDA subsidy is provided. The Governing Board establishes student and adult meal prices each year. Families may prepay for meals on a weekly or monthly basis. Lunches may be purchased daily as well. Check with the Food Service Department or school office staff for additional information.
